August 17, 2009 - $60 Million for Botched Thigh Operation


Who's the biggest loser? In this case, the doctor.

A Bronx jury has awarded $60 million in damages to a woman who lost 200 pounds after a gastric bypass, went to a plastic surgeon to remove flab on her thighs, and woke up with the inner leg tucked so tightly that her groin was mangled.

Besides pounds, Allison Hugh, 44, a physician's assistant and event planner, shed tears on the witness stand in Bronx Supreme Court, as she recalled that Dr. Ferdinand Ofadile, of Queens, promised to cut only from the outside to the front of her legs.

She was shocked to learn the surgeon had sliced into her inner thighs, mutilating her genitalia, at Harlem's North General Hospital in 2005.

After an eight-day trial, jurors deliberated for five hours this week and awarded her $10 million for past pain and suffering and $50 million for future pain and suffering.

Ofadile's lawyers said they would appeal.
